Description

Provides information for people who have fled Ukraine about temporary protection, healthcare, education and access to public services in Hungary. The Ombudsman’s Office also accepts complaints where the actions or failures of a public authority or public-service provider may have violated a person’s fundamental rights. Complaints can be submitted online, by email, by post or in person. The Ombudsman may investigate and make recommendations but does not replace the immigration authority or provide personal legal representation
